A TRIP T0 THE C. N. E. Last Summer Sydney Academy was again honoured when Douglas Brown was chosen as one of two students from Nova Scotia t'o go to the Can- adian National Exhibition. Doug and Malcolm Harlowe of Q. E. H. S. were chosen from a numiber of nominees, by the Department of Education, as all- round Canadian High Scfhool students. Doug was the President of the Students' Assembly, a member of the Championship Basketball squad, a member of the Senior Track and Field team, one of the principals of H. M. S. Pinafore and generally made himself useful in Academy activities. The twenty boys and girls, two from each Prfovince, were guests of the Ogilvie Flour Mills during their stay in Toronto. They spent several exciting and interesting -days at the Exhibition, were presented to the Governor- Gen- eral, toured Toronto and the surrounding districts, visited Niagara Falls and altogether had a bang-up time. Besides the thrill 'of the Exhibition itself, Doug said that the best part of it all was meeting and exchanging ideas with students from all parts of Canada. -+54-0-lib ASSEMBLY ACTIVITIES 1949-50 Gwen Pledge, Secretary i For some years activities at Sydney Academy have been sponsored and guided, to aacertain extent, by the Student 's Assembly. The Assemzbly, repre- sentative of the student body, wlo-rks always. for the benefit and progress of the school and students and has become an important institution at the Acad- cmy. The 1949-1950 edition of the Student 's Assembly convened for the first time this term on September 27th. in Room 1. At this meeting the following officers were elected. President-Donald Ward. Vice-President-Stanley Stephenson. Secretary-Gwen Pledge. The advisory committee consists of Miss Francis, Mr. Chafe and Mr. Chiasson. Mr. Cihafe was appointed Treasurer as the job was considered too large for any particular student. On Oct-o'ber 21st., the Assembly sponsored the first At Home of the year which was held in the Allied Seamen's Club. Successive At Homes were held throughout the term, all of which were successful due largely to the efforts of the Assembly 's Social Committee. The sale of apples and fudge was conducted by the Assembly through- out the term and the sales proved very popular with the students. A portion of the proceeds realized from the fudge sales was forwarded by the Assembly to Radio Station CJFX in support of the March -of Dimes Campaign. 40
